Output 5831c56902357adedae942b051d295047856c4395bad03db6872d13190f54653:9

value
8558677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99cf52f45a1c846e0f605f1742a11c6e611302e2 OP_EQUAL
address
3FiHg29wibBk1cj1ADr87fkhhcSyc9ZTSo
transaction
5831c56902357adedae942b051d295047856c4395bad03db6872d13190f54653
spent
true